<p>[player_tooltip player_id='1463592' first='Alex' last='Padalino'] - Kent Denver</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Padalino brings a variety of skills to the table, from perimeter shotmaking to halfcourt playmaking. Through his junior season with 20-5 Kent Denver, the guard posted 9.3 points, 3.5 assists, 2.2 rebounds, and 1.5 steals per game. A sturdy guard, the junior is capable of battling for defensive rebounds, doing well to deter opponents. He will be a key contributor for this group, proving impactful in multiple areas of the game. </p>

<p>[player_tooltip player_id='1622356' first='Tony' last='Rondinelli'] - Chatfield</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Rondinelli will be worth a watch at Chatfield, given his positional versatility at 6'3. The lanky guard makes the most of his wide reach, proving difficult to score through while at the point of attack. He continues to develop the jump shot, most dependably scoring on pull-ups in the mid-range, however Rondinelli still has room to grow as a consistent shooter from beyond the arc. On occasion, Rondinelli makes a surprising move off the dribble, going to spin move following a self-created dribble move. </p>

<p>[player_tooltip player_id='1764312' first='Jeffery' last='Valdez'] - Pueblo Centennial</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Valdez finds ways to make an impact within a few dribbles. The 5'11 guard makes sure to put constant pressure on the rim, adept at making floaters above contests and attacking immediately off the catch. Should he get downhill before the defense walls him off, Valdez keeps his head up to make the extra pass to a perimeter shooter. Through his junior season with Pueblo Centennial, the guard put up 18 points and 4.1 rebounds per game. </p>

<p>[player_tooltip player_id='1137827' first='Tanner' last='Fiscus'] - Briggsdale</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Fiscus provides value as a floor general for 14-7 Briggsdale, seeing the floor at a high level and reacting quickly to the defense. The 6' guard is a steady ball handler, patiently awaiting his opportunity to attack downhill. Should the defense collapse, he will be prepared to make the next pass to a shotmaker in the mid-range or perimeter. Through his junior season, the guard posted 19.2 points, 7 assists, and 6.4 rebounds per game with 1A Briggsdale. </p>

<p>[player_tooltip player_id='1764315' first='Jalen' last='McKinnies'] - Adams City</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>McKinnies is an active scoring threat, knocking down jumpers and asserting himself for second chance opportunities. The small ball forward is always roaming around for rebounds, showing soft touch on short floaters. He immediately stepped into this varsity season as an efficient shooter off the catch, knocking down 43% of his 110 three point attempts. Through his junior season for 13-11 Adams City, McKinnies put up 14.4 points, 5.8 rebounds, 2 assists, 2.1 steals, and 1.3 blocks per game. His progression as a secondary shotmaker will be worth keeping track of, given his efficiency under his current role. McKinnies also brings constant energy, whether that be pushing the pace to receive an outlet or rotating early on defense. </p>

<p>[player_tooltip player_id='1764314' first='Camren' last='Redding'] - Grand Junction Central</p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Redding shows value as a fast paced downhill scoring threat at roughly 5'10. The guard utilizes quick reactions to collapsing defense, proving capable of getting past help through gather steps. Through his junior season at Central, Redding put up 9.2 points and 2.5 assists per game. </p>
